How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Downtown Clearwater?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Downtown Clearwater 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,969 | $1,250 | $2,595 |
Downtown Clearwater 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,536 | $1,580 | $3,125 |

Getting Around the Downtown Clearwater Neighborhood in Clearwater, FL
Walk Score®
77 / 100
Very Walkable
Most err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
80 / 100
Very Bikeable
Biking is convenient for most trips
Transit Score®
47 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
